Y719 YFP is a 2001 Mitsubishi Delica in Blue with a 3,000cc petrol engine. This vehicle has been through 15 MOT tests with a personal pass rate of 53.3%.
Across all 2001 Mitsubishi Delica models, the average MOT pass rate is 66.8% with a typical mileage of 145,201 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mitsubishi Delica fails its MOT is steering rack gaiter split, accounting for 3,550 recorded failures. If you're considering buying Y719 YFP, it's worth having these areas checked by a mechanic before committing.
The Mitsubishi Delica typically stays on UK roads for around 35 years. At 25 years old, this Mitsubishi Delica is well into its expected lifespan but still has years ahead.
